In the landscape of 2026 nutrition, we have moved beyond simple caloric counting. The true driver of metabolic aging is Postprandial Glycemic Variability—the magnitude of glucose fluctuations after a meal. High-amplitude spikes trigger a cascade of mitochondrial stress, leading to a state of transient cellular dysfunction known as “Metabolic Inflexibility.”
1. The Mitochondrial Cost of Glucose Spikes
When glucose floods the bloodstream rapidly, the mitochondria are forced to process an overwhelming amount of substrate. This leads to an overpotential in the electron transport chain, resulting in the excessive leakage of Reactive Oxygen Species (ROS).
Technical Note: This oxidative burst doesn’t just damage cellular DNA; it actively “stuns” mitochondrial enzymes, reducing the efficiency of ATP production for hours following a high-glycemic event.

4. New Layout Block: The Nutritional Integrity Protocol
To maintain mitochondrial resilience, the following nutritional sequencing protocol is recommended:
- Soluble Fiber Loading: Consuming 5-10g of soluble fiber (like Psyllium or Glucomannan) 10 minutes before a carbohydrate-dense meal to create a “viscous mesh” in the small intestine.
- Acetic Acid Modulation: Utilizing 15ml of organic apple cider vinegar (diluted) to inhibit alpha-amylase activity, slowing the breakdown of starches into glucose.
- Postprandial Muscle Siphoning: Implementing 10-15 minutes of low-intensity movement (Zone 1) immediately after eating to activate non-insulin-dependent glucose uptake (GLUT4 translocation via muscle contraction).
